17-year-old killed, three arrested in Norfolk home invasion

NORFOLK — A 17-year-old was killed after he and three others attempted to burglarize an apartment Friday morning, police said.

The incident happened just after midnight at the Breezy Point Apartments in the 8600 block of Glen Myrtle Avenue. Responding officers found Kuwan Robinson, of North Chesterfield, outside the apartments. Robinson was pronounced dead at the scene.

Shortly after the incident, Jamel Bridges, 20, of Richmond, arrived at Bon Secours DePaul Medical Center with a gunshot wound. Officers went to the hospital where they detained D’Marco Scott, 19, of North Chesterfield, and a 15-year-old.

Police have not released the name of the 15-year-old because of his age.

The four individuals entered the apartment in an effort to burglarize it, resulting in the death of Robinson and Bridges being shot, police said.

Bridges, Scott and the juvenile have all been charged with armed burglary, conspiracy and use of a firearm in the commission of a felony.

Bridges and Scott are being held in Norfolk City Jail without bond. The 15-year-old is being held in the Norfolk Juvenile Detention Center.

Police say there are not looking for any other suspects.
